Death Valley: Harry Wade Road
Baker provided fuel and fast food. North to Death Valley!
The sun beats down
as the asphalt zips by
It wasn't long before I'm in DV.
The Harry Wade Road (AKA Saratoga Springs/Badwater Road) was like riding in a ditch.
I spotted many reasons to stop for a closer look.
So far I'm liking the traction of the KBBs.
Crossing the Amargosa River
There was one section of deep gravel that made it really difficult to stay upright. Thankfully it only lasted 300 yards or so.
The Harry Wade Road intersects Badwater Road at a curve. I ended up in the middle of a large pack of bikes.
I stopped at Ashford Mills Ruins.
She Begs to be Ridden, Hard
I met Laura and Ed in the parking lot for the Ashford Mills Ruins. The were a very nice couple from Eastern Alberta. They were on a long ride. He had a 2010 Yamaha Venture and I think she was on a Kawasaki Vulcan. They were sweltering in the heat, but happy to be out of the snow.
